    French Bulldog Puppies For Sale

    French bulldogs are an excellent option for urban dwellers or those who have limited access to large outdoor areas. They are small and require moderate exercise. This can be achieved through their normal indoor activities or their short daily walks.

    WhatsApp-Image-2024-07-12-at-11.05.53-PM.jpegThey also have low maintenance grooming requirement which requires only regular brushing and care for their hereditary wrinkles. They are also easy to train.

    They are a great companion

    Frenchies have a charming character and are loyal companions. They are great companions for families, but they can also be great companions for singles.     Frenchies are able to adapt to urban living and thrive in smaller spaces. They are also quite athletic and are able to compete in dog sports. They can also be quite lazy and enjoy laying around with you on the couch. Despite their tendency towards laziness, Frenchies need daily exercise and can be satisfied with short walks and playtime.

    Although they are susceptible to some health issues, including hip dysplasia and ear infections Frenchies can be kept in good health with a proper diet and regular veterinary care. They should be given a high-quality diet formulated for small dogs, and have water available. It's also important to clean their hereditary creases regularly to avoid irritation or infection.

    As with any puppy, it's crucial to start training early. Frenchies respond well to positive reinforcement and are eager learners. They're also good at catching tricks and learning tricks. treats, which makes them great candidates for obedience training. A proper training program will allow them to grow into a well-behaved and social adult dog.

    Frenchies can get along with other pets, like cats and dogs. They also have a tendency to experience separation anxiety which can lead them to have behavioral problems when left on their own for long periods of time.

    Frenchies are a lot of fun and adorable, but they can be head-heavy. It is important to keep this in mind when you socialize with them and making sure that they have plenty of physical and mental exercise. Along with regular walks and games of play, it's a great idea to provide them with puzzle toys to keep them entertained.

    They make a wonderful pet to have as a family pet

    French Bulldogs are affectionate and loving dogs that make wonderful companions for families. They are easily trained and be able to adapt to different situations. They are also very tolerant of children and other pets. Despite their grumpy faces they are very happy dogs who love entertaining their family and friends. They are a joy to play with but also love relaxing on the couch or in a dog bed.

    If you are interested in buying a French Bulldog, it's important to consider the breed's needs prior to making the purchase. These puppies require regular grooming and cleaning. Also, they need to be kept warm when it's cold outside. Keep them away from hot or humid areas since they could be afflicted with heat strokes.

    It is best to purchase a Frenchie from a reliable breeder. This ensures that the puppy is healthy and has been socialized with other animals. It will also come with up-to-date vaccinations and an assurance of health. You should also secure your home to avoid accidents.

    It's important to socialize the puppy as quickly as you can. This breed thrives on human attention. This will aid in their development into a confident and well-mannered adult. Along with socializing it is also essential to take your Frenchie to the vet on a regular basis for shots and check-ups. Making sure you attend these appointments will help you avoid health issues later on.

    Although Frenchies are relatively low maintenance, they do require regular exercise to remain active and healthy. It is crucial to keep their wrinkles free as they are prone to snore and drool as well as snore. They can also become overheated because of their brachycephalic appearance.

    While Frenchies are wonderful family dogs They don't take isolation very well and may develop anxiety about separation if they are not socialized properly. They aren't ideal pets for those who spend long hours at work or in school. They can also be irritable when left alone for long periods of time.

    They are a great dog to guard

    A French bulldog is a great pet for any family. They are affectionate dogs who are a joy to play with and cuddle. They also have a humorous personality that makes them enjoyable to watch. They don't bark often however they are excellent watchdogs who can alert you when there is something suspicious in your yard or at home. They also get along with children and other pets.

    The average lifespan of a French bulldog is between 8 and 12 years. Other breeds that are parents could alter this lifespan. It is important to discuss the health history of other parent breeds with the breeder. They should also be able to provide you with an idea of what you can expect from the litter.

    These adorable dogs make great pets for first time dog owners. They are not hyperallergenic, and their short coat needs only a only a little grooming. All they require is a few baths and brushing to keep clean. However, their nails have to be trimmed regularly and they are susceptible to dental infections, so it's important to ensure that you clean them regularly and take them to the vet for regular cleanings.

    Frenchies are playful and fun-loving, but they can also be couch potatoes. They enjoy spending time with their families playing games and going for walks. They also love a good tug-of-war game.

    This breed is affectionate and friendly to people, other dogs and other animals. They are known to be gentle with other pets and children However, early socialization is important for this puppy breed. In addition to being a wonderful pet for families They are also great companions for couples or singles.

    The French bulldog is an excellent choice for first-time dog owners because they are easy to train and don't require too much exercise. However, it is important to keep in mind that this breed can suffer from a variety of medical problems, such as respiratory infections, ear infections, joint disorders, and heat intolerance. You should purchase a French Bulldog from a reputable seller in order to avoid these issues. The breeder should be able provide you with a medical record for both parents and test them for hereditary diseases.

    They make a wonderful therapy animal

    French Bulldogs make excellent companion dogs and are simple to train. They are smart, and they are devoted to pleasing their owners. They are also playful and have an irreverent personality. However they can be stubborn and need patience during training. Rewarding them with treats and positive reinforcement could help motivate them to learn. This dog breed is also low-maintenance, and does not require as much exercise as other breeds. They can also be a great fit in small living spaces, like apartments, provided they are properly supervised. They might not be a fan of warm weather and tend to doze, snore, and even snore.

    Frenchies are excellent with children and are a good fit in a household. They enjoy the unrestricted attention that children give them and are known to be loyal companions. It is crucial to get social with your puppy early and frequently with other dogs, children and other animals. This will make your puppy more comfortable with strangers and keep him from being anxious if left in a secluded area for a long period of time.

    As with all puppies, you should teach basic obedience commands. Begin with "sit," which is the easiest command to learn and will serve as a basis for all other commands. After that you can progress to more advanced tricks and exercises for obedience. Be patient with your puppy and employ positive reinforcement during your training sessions.

    While Frenchies are playful with their owners, they aren't able to take on long periods of rough play or exertion. This can cause breathing problems and heat stress. Always be watching your French Bulldog when they are playing.

    It is also crucial to teach your puppy the basic house manners, such as not tripping over people or chewing on furniture. It is also crucial to ensure your home is safe for puppies to ensure that your French Bulldog doesn't have access to chemicals and cleaning products which could harm him.

    While it is tempting to spoil your Frenchie, it is important to keep him in check. This will ensure that your puppy respects his owner and follows directions. It is crucial to teach your dog to sit and stay on command. This is something he will require for the rest of his life.
